Bitcoin Block 303908

Block Details

Hash000000000000000059daf4e2471779feeb821dc7e61331b342da8356bad926ef
Timestamp
Transactions834
AddressesView addresses
Size696.81 KB
Weight2,787,232 WU
Total fees0.15407326 BTC
Avg fee rate22.1 sat/vB
Block reward25.15407326 BTC
Inputs / Outputs3,625 / 2,638
RBF signaling1 (0.1%)
Difficulty1.05e+10
Merkle root983941b445d91b94a2641ba20c1da3607e14c67408bce96ad0092a620fcb1b56
Nonce2,187,261,126
Version0x00000002
Previous block00000000000000000da6cafb082bf5d258a1a6c661ebe9550eccd93039bbcc17
Next blockBlock 303909 →

Block Visualization

Block Statistics

See how this block compares to network trends: